Course Details

Fundamentals of 3D Printing: An introduction to 3D printing technology, its applications, and the 3D printing process in the construction industry.
3D Printing Materials and Equipment: Overview of various materials and equipment used in 3D printing, such as concrete, polymers, and 3D printers.
3D Modeling and CAD for Construction: Learn the basics of 3D modeling and computer-aided design (CAD) software, specifically for construction applications.
Design for 3D Printing in Construction: Techniques for designing structures for 3D printing, including optimizing geometries and minimizing support structures.
Construction Process and Workflow: Understand the construction process and workflow using 3D printing, including site preparation, material handling, and assembly.
Quality Control and Assurance in 3D Printing: Learn how to ensure consistent quality and safety through proper quality control and assurance practices.
Sustainability and Environmental Impact: Explore the environmental benefits and challenges of 3D printing in construction and how to minimize its impact.
Economics of 3D Printing in Construction: Examine the cost-benefit analysis of 3D printing in construction, including the financial and time savings it can provide.
Regulations and Compliance: Study the current regulations and compliance requirements for 3D printing in construction and future developments.
Case Studies and Applications: Review real-world examples of successful 3D printing projects in construction and their impact on the industry.

Career Path

In this Advanced Certificate in 3D Printing: Transforming Construction, we focus on equipping learners with the necessary skills to tap into the growing demand for 3D printing within the construction sector. The program covers various roles in the industry, including: 1. **3D Printing Engineer**: With a 45% share of the market, these professionals design and develop 3D printing systems for construction applications. As a 3D Printing Engineer, you'll work closely with architects, construction project managers, and other specialists to ensure seamless integration of 3D printing technology into building projects. 2. **Construction Project Manager**: As a Construction Project Manager, you'll oversee the planning, coordination, and execution of construction projects utilizing 3D printing technology. Representing 25% of the market, these professionals need a solid understanding of how 3D printing impacts project timelines, budgets, and resource allocation. 3. **Building Information Modelling (BIM) Specialist**: BIM Specialists contribute 15% to the market, focusing on managing digital representations of building projects. As a BIM Specialist, you'll work with 3D models generated by 3D printers to create detailed, data-rich representations of building designs, enabling better collaboration and decision-making. 4. **CAD Designer**: CAD Designers, accounting for 10% of the market, use Computer-Aided Design software to create 2D and 3D models for construction projects. This role requires an understanding of how 3D printing affects the design process and the ability to adapt designs for 3D printing. 5. **Material Scientist**: Material Scientists, with a 5% share of the market, study the properties and performance of materials used in 3D printing, ensuring the longevity, durability, and safety of printed structures. They play a crucial role in evaluating and selecting appropriate materials for various construction projects.
